- Étape 1 : 14 agents — "Tetardtek" → "l'owner" (francophone neutre) - Étape 2 : ADRs 006/007/022 — domaines → <OWNER_DOMAIN> placeholder - Étape 3 : README, ARCHITECTURE, profil/architecture, orchestration-patterns - Étape 4 : contexts/ ajouté — 9 sessions génériques (navigate, work, pilote…) - Étape 5 : agent-memory/ ajouté — README + _template/ - Étape 7 : DISTRIBUTION_CHECKLIST.md — guide maintenance future Vérification : grep tetardtek → 0 résultats (hors bsi-schema.md exemples)
44 lines
1.4 KiB
YAML
44 lines
1.4 KiB
YAML
# session-debug.yml — Contexte BHP pour sessions de debug
|
|
# Trigger : "brain boot mode debug[/<project>[/<file>]]"
|
|
# Cible : ~12% contexte max au boot
|
|
|
|
session_type: debug
|
|
description: "Session de debug ciblé — bug, crash, comportement inattendu"
|
|
tier_required: free # debug = agent fondamental — disponible pour tous les tiers
|
|
|
|
# L0 — Invariant (~5%)
|
|
L0:
|
|
- PATHS.md
|
|
- brain-compose.local.yml
|
|
- KERNEL.md
|
|
|
|
# L1 — Session type (~7%) — ultra chirurgical sur le debug
|
|
L1:
|
|
- agents/debug.md # agent principal debug
|
|
|
|
# L2 — Project scope — fichier cible si déclaré dans le signal
|
|
# Signal : "debug/<project>/<file>" → charger le fichier + projet
|
|
L2:
|
|
template: "projets/{project}.md"
|
|
extras:
|
|
- "{file}" # fichier cible si déclaré
|
|
- "todo/{project}.md" # todos projet pour contexte
|
|
fallback: null
|
|
|
|
# L3 — On demand
|
|
# Exemples : agents/testing.md, agents/security.md, logs, config spécifique
|
|
# Note : agents/testing.md chargé automatiquement si debug implique des tests
|
|
L3:
|
|
hint: "Charger à la demande : testing, security, logs, agents métier, wiki"
|
|
|
|
# --- Règle debug ---
|
|
# Un signal debug/project/file = on charge uniquement le fichier concerné.
|
|
# Pas de focus.md, pas de metabolism — contexte minimal pour aller au problème vite.
|
|
|
|
# --- Métriques cibles ---
|
|
context_target:
|
|
L0: "~5%"
|
|
L1: "~5%"
|
|
L2: "~5%"
|
|
total_boot: "~12%"
|